Enersense International Plc, commonly referred to as Enersense, is a leading provider of energy and infrastructure services headquartered in Finland. Established in 2002, the company has expanded its operations across various regions, including the Nordic countries and Central Europe, solidifying its presence in the energy sector. Specialising in energy management, project services, and workforce solutions, Enersense is renowned for its innovative approach to sustainable energy solutions. The company’s commitment to enhancing energy efficiency and reducing carbon footprints sets it apart in a competitive market. With a strong focus on renewable energy projects, Enersense has achieved significant milestones, including successful collaborations in wind and solar energy sectors. In 2024, Enersense International Plc reported total carbon emissions of approximately 95,966,000 kg CO2e. This figure includes 7,207,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1 emissions, 835,000 kg CO2e from Scope 2 (market-based), and a significant 87,923,000 kg CO2e from Scope 3 emissions. The Scope 3 emissions are primarily driven by purchased goods and services, which account for about 81,854,000 kg CO2e. Comparatively, in 2023, Enersense's total emissions were about 100,773,000 kg CO2e, with Scope 1 emissions at 7,049,000 kg CO2e and Scope 2 emissions (market-based) at 4,974,000 kg CO2e. This indicates a reduction in total emissions from 2023 to 2024. Enersense has set ambitious near-term targets to reduce absolute emissions from its operations (Scopes 1 and 2) by 30% compared to 2023 levels, aiming for this reduction by the end of 2024. This commitment reflects the company's proactive approach to addressing climate change and aligns with industry standards for emission reductions.
